    Quote Originally Posted by RedHeartbeat View Post
    That's the kit I run and it comes with a boost valve. I also run their 48vac-mod kit along with a boost-bypass tee valve they sell so my trans pressures are analog instead of being controlled by the PCM. I've had a lot of luck with the vacuum modulator kit, haven't lost an 80e clutch set yet through over 100 bottles of nitrous and now boost.
